Playing All Tracks of My Tidal Collection


Forum|alt.badge.img+1

Concerning the new Sonos app, I can’t find a way to have Sonos play or shuffle all the tracks in my Tidal collection. I can play and shuffle all tracks in a playlist, but not all the tracks in the collection like I could do with the old Sonos app.

Am I missing something?

I just got off a chat with Sonos support. You cannot play all the tracks in your Tidal collection with this new version of the app. It will be added in a later version. 

I also have my entire music library on my NAS server, and the support person said that at this time, you can’t add this in the new app either. Hopefully they’ll add this function later also.

Overall very disappointing. There’s no doubt in my mind that they released the new app way before it was ready.
